## Deployment

Crumbline enforces the order-cutoff rule for Tindermill Bakery: orders placed after cutoff roll to the next bake day. The cutoff logic lives server-side only — never in the client. Deploy via the standard pipeline; no manual steps. Contractors: do not change cutoff times without sign-off from the ops lead. The service reads its cutoff configuration at boot, as shown here.

config for tagug-tajep:
[fenmir]
host = fenmir.qorvelsys.internal
user = fenmir_svc
database = fenmir_prod

Q3 Planning Note — Finance Team

Quick one on the Larkfield product line: we're leaning toward a 6% list-price bump across the mid-tier SKUs, holding the entry bundle flat to keep Brennick's channel partners happy. Margin modeling looks solid through Q4. Before we lock numbers, please review the strategic context below.

management briefing: The pricing group signed off on a budget of $40.7 million for Project Holath. The renewal with Holethax Holdings closes at $35.8 million a year, 63 percent above the last contract.

Hi Bramford team,

Welcome to the new folks joining this thread. As discussed, the Wrenfield sync pipeline now deduplicates customer records before they reach your system. Matching runs on normalized name plus postal fields, and merged records carry a `merged_from` list so nothing is silently lost. Please confirm your import job tolerates these merge markers, and flag any false merges through the shared review queue. When testing against our sandbox, authenticate with the token below.

login token, tagef-tagep: eyJhbGciOiJIUzI1NiIsInR5cCI6IkpXVCJ9.eyJzdWIiOiIBXyeYEoalzIn0.6TI7VhOJMHm9

**Ticket GRID-412: Clue slot collisions in Wordhatch generator API**

Several plugin authors report that `placeClue()` silently overwrites an existing entry when two clues share a starting cell but differ in direction. Expected behavior per the plugin contract: a `SlotConflictError` should be raised so plugins can retry with an alternate grid. We've reproduced this with the sample Nordic-themed pack from the Tresk community. Please pin your plugins to stable until patched. The affected build is identified below.

session token of kahog-bahif = htk9_f63daec35